Dogecoin's recent steep decline has seen the asset trade below the crucial psychological level of $0.10, in an extension of the bearish momentum. The downturn has been accompanied by extremely low trading volumes, which is casting increasing doubt on the asset's near-term recovery prospects.
As seen on the accompanying chart, Dogecoin's price is heading lower, with a potential bearish crossover between the 200-day and 50-day EMAs in sight. This crossover, also known as a death cross, usually signals a steeper correction to come, which could be worrying for DOGE holders.
The asset's failure to hold support at the $0.10 level is concerning, given that it has historically served as a strong psychological support. The most worrying indicator at this stage is the lack of volume.
Declining volume usually signals seller exhaustion and the potential for a reversal. However, in Dogecoin's case, the lack of buying support suggests that traders and investors may not be keen on pushing the price higher. In the absence of strong inflows, the price is likely to either continue to decline or remain stagnant in the lower price range.
Moreover, DOGE, is not getting any help from the broader market environment either. Being a highly speculative asset, Dogecoin is unlikely to outpace the broader market without a surge in hype or external impetus, such as endorsements from popular figures.
Overall, Dogecoin's technical indicators are suggesting the potential for further downside pressure. An ongoing death cross between the 50 and 200 EMA is signaling an extended bearish phase. The $0.10 level, which has now been breached, was crucial in maintaining bullish momentum.
